This machine is a specialised lifting equipment designed to connect to a car’s present trailer hitch receiver. It facilitates the method of lifting and loading heavy sport animals for transportation. For instance, hunters make the most of this software to boost a harvested deer into the mattress of a pickup truck, minimizing bodily pressure and simplifying what might in any other case be a difficult job.
The importance of this software lies in its means to cut back the danger of harm related to lifting heavy masses. Its utility enhances security and effectivity within the subject. Traditionally, hunters relied on handbook labor or makeshift programs, which had been usually inefficient and probably hazardous. The appearance of this tools represents an development in searching expertise, bettering each the ergonomics and pace of sport retrieval.

1. Load Capability
Load capability is a major determinant in deciding on a receiver hitch sport hoist. It represents the utmost weight the machine is engineered to securely raise and help. Exceeding the required load capability can lead to structural failure of the hoist, probably damaging the car, injuring the person, or shedding the sport animal. As an illustration, if a hoist is rated for 300 lbs and an try is made to raise a 400 lb animal, the hoist’s arm might bend or break, the cable might snap, or the hitch connection might fail. The results underscore the important relationship between the hoist’s capability and the load it bears.
Producers usually point out the load capability prominently on the machine itself and within the accompanying documentation. Understanding the everyday weight of the sport animals pursued is important for knowledgeable choice. Deer, elk, and hogs, for instance, exhibit important weight variations, necessitating hoists with totally different load capacities. It is usually prudent to issue within the weight of any further tools suspended from the hoist, corresponding to gambrels or scales, to stay effectively inside the secure working restrict. A hoist with a better load capability than strictly wanted gives an added margin of security and should delay the lifespan of the tools.
In abstract, the load capability of a receiver hitch sport hoist isn’t merely a specification; it’s a basic security parameter. Appropriately matching the hoist’s capability to the supposed utility is paramount for stopping accidents and guaranteeing the dependable, long-term efficiency of the tools. Ignoring this specification introduces unacceptable threat and undermines the aim of the hoist, which is to facilitate secure and environment friendly sport retrieval.
2. Hitch Compatibility
Hitch compatibility is a important issue when deciding on and utilizing a receiver hitch sport hoist. The hoist’s means to securely and correctly connect to the car’s receiver hitch dictates its security, stability, and total performance. Incompatible hitch connections can result in tools failure and potential hazards.
-
Receiver Hitch Class
Receiver hitches are categorized into lessons (I, II, III, IV, and V) based mostly on their load-carrying capability and receiver opening measurement. Sport hoists are usually designed for Class III or IV hitches, which characteristic a 2-inch receiver opening. Making an attempt to make use of a hoist designed for a 2-inch receiver on a smaller 1.25-inch Class I or II hitch can lead to instability and harm. Conversely, utilizing an adapter to suit a smaller hoist shank into a bigger receiver can introduce extreme play and scale back the general weight ranking, undermining security.
-
Shank Measurement and Design
The shank, which is the a part of the hoist that inserts into the receiver hitch, should be appropriately sized and designed for a safe match. A free match permits for extreme motion, growing stress on the hitch and hoist elements. Producers usually specify the required shank measurement and should incorporate options like anti-rattle gadgets to reduce play. Variations in shank design, such because the presence of holes for hitch pins and clips, should align with the receiver hitch’s configuration for correct attachment.
-
Weight Distribution and Leverage
The leverage exerted by the sport hoist can considerably influence the car’s hitch. Putting extreme weight removed from the hitch level amplifies the stress on the receiver. A hoist with an prolonged growth arm, as an illustration, will create larger leverage in comparison with a extra compact design. Cautious consideration of weight distribution is critical to keep away from exceeding the car’s hitch ranking and guaranteeing secure lifting. Correct hitch reinforcement could also be required for automobiles with decrease hitch weight capacities.
-
Anti-Wobble Units and Stabilization
Motion between the hoist shank and the receiver hitch might be mitigated with anti-wobble gadgets. These gadgets, usually consisting of shims or clamping mechanisms, scale back play and stabilize the hoist. Stabilization straps or chains that join the hoist to the car body can additional improve stability, significantly when lifting heavier masses or working on uneven terrain. These options decrease stress on the hitch connection and enhance total security.
The interaction between receiver hitch class, shank measurement, weight distribution, and stabilization options straight influences the efficiency and security of the receiver hitch sport hoist. Deciding on a hoist with correct hitch compatibility and using applicable stabilization methods are essential for maximizing its utility and minimizing the danger of accidents or tools harm. Failure to deal with hitch compatibility can render the hoist unsafe and ineffective, negating its supposed advantages.
3. Materials Sturdiness
Materials sturdiness is a paramount consideration within the design and choice of a receiver hitch sport hoist. The structural integrity and longevity of the hoist are straight contingent upon the properties of the supplies utilized in its building. The demanding circumstances beneath which these hoists are usually employed necessitate strong materials decisions.
-
Metal Composition
Nearly all of receiver hitch sport hoists make the most of metal as their major structural materials. The particular grade and alloy composition of the metal considerably influence its yield energy, tensile energy, and resistance to deformation. Greater-grade steels, corresponding to these with added manganese or chromium, provide elevated energy and corrosion resistance. The thickness of the metal additionally performs an important position, with thicker gauges offering larger load-bearing capability and resistance to bending or buckling beneath stress. A hoist constructed from low-grade metal is inclined to untimely failure, significantly when subjected to repeated heavy masses or excessive temperatures.
-
Weld Integrity
Welding is a important course of within the fabrication of those hoists, becoming a member of particular person metal elements to type the general construction. The standard and integrity of the welds straight influence the hoist’s means to face up to stress and distribute weight evenly. Improper welding methods, corresponding to incomplete penetration or porosity, can create weak factors which might be susceptible to cracking or failure. Hoists with licensed welding procedures and inspection processes provide larger assurance of structural integrity and long-term reliability. The presence of rust or corrosion round weld factors signifies potential weak spot and compromised sturdiness.
-
Protecting Coatings
Receiver hitch sport hoists are sometimes uncovered to harsh environmental circumstances, together with moisture, grime, and corrosive substances. Protecting coatings, corresponding to powder coating, galvanization, or paint, serve to defend the underlying metal from corrosion and prolong the hoist’s lifespan. Powder coating gives a sturdy, abrasion-resistant end, whereas galvanization gives superior corrosion safety, significantly in marine environments. The effectiveness of the coating depends upon its thickness, adhesion to the metal, and resistance to chipping or scratching. Harm to the protecting coating can expose the metal to the weather, accelerating the corrosion course of and compromising the hoist’s structural integrity.
-
Part High quality
Past the first structural components, the sturdiness of smaller elements, corresponding to cables, pulleys, and locking mechanisms, additionally impacts the general lifespan of the hoist. Cables constituted of high-strength metal with corrosion-resistant coatings are important for secure and dependable lifting. Pulleys constructed from sturdy supplies like nylon or aluminum with sealed bearings decrease friction and put on. Locking mechanisms, corresponding to pins or latches, should be strong and proof against deformation to make sure safe attachment and forestall unintended launch. The usage of low-quality elements can result in untimely failure and compromise the protection of the hoist, even when the first structural components are well-constructed.
In conclusion, materials sturdiness is inextricably linked to the efficiency and security of a receiver hitch sport hoist. The cautious choice of high-quality supplies, mixed with strong building methods and efficient protecting coatings, is important for guaranteeing the hoist’s long-term reliability and minimizing the danger of failure. Investing in a hoist with sturdy supplies represents a long-term funding in security and effectivity, offering peace of thoughts throughout demanding subject functions.
4. Lifting Top
Lifting top is a important specification defining the utility of a receiver hitch sport hoist. It dictates the utmost vertical distance the hoist can elevate a suspended load, straight influencing its means to load sport animals right into a car mattress or carry out different lifting duties. Inadequate lifting top renders the hoist impractical for taller automobiles or bigger sport.
-
Car Mattress Top
The peak of the car’s mattress is a major determinant of the required lifting top. Pickup vehicles, SUVs, and trailers exhibit various mattress heights, necessitating hoists with sufficient attain. The hoist should be able to lifting the sport animal excessive sufficient to clear the tailgate and facet rails of the car mattress for straightforward loading. Measuring the car’s mattress top previous to deciding on a hoist ensures compatibility and avoids the frustration of buying a hoist with insufficient vertical attain. An instance could be needing a hoist that may raise at the least 36 inches for the standard pickup truck mattress.
-
Sport Animal Measurement
The dimensions and bulk of the sport animal being lifted straight influence the mandatory lifting top. Bigger animals, corresponding to elk or moose, require larger vertical clearance in comparison with smaller animals like deer or hogs. The hoist should be able to lifting the animal excessive sufficient to forestall it from dragging on the bottom or car throughout the loading course of. Account for the added top contributed by gambrels or different lifting equipment when figuring out the required lifting top. Failure to contemplate the animal’s measurement can result in harm to the sport or the car.
-
Hitch Receiver Top
The peak of the car’s hitch receiver influences the start line of the hoist’s lifting vary. Greater hitch receivers present a larger preliminary lifting benefit, whereas decrease receivers require a hoist with a larger total lifting capability to attain the specified top. The gap between the bottom and the highest of the hitch receiver ought to be thought-about when calculating the mandatory lifting top to make sure sufficient vertical attain. Variations in car suspension and tire measurement can even have an effect on hitch receiver top, necessitating changes to the hoist choice course of.
-
Working Terrain
The terrain upon which the car is parked can considerably influence the efficient lifting top of the hoist. Uneven or sloping floor can scale back the out there vertical clearance, requiring the hoist to compensate for the distinction in elevation. Working the hoist on stage floor maximizes its lifting effectivity and simplifies the loading course of. When engaged on uneven terrain, think about using leveling blocks or adjusting the car’s place to create a extra secure and stage lifting platform. Failure to account for terrain variations can compromise the hoist’s efficiency and enhance the danger of accidents.
These interconnected components collectively outline the efficient lifting top of a receiver hitch sport hoist. Correct evaluation of car specs, sport animal measurement, hitch receiver top, and working terrain is paramount for choosing a hoist that meets particular wants and ensures secure, environment friendly sport retrieval. A complete understanding of those components maximizes the utility and practicality of the hoist in various searching eventualities.
5. Swivel Perform
The swivel perform, included right into a receiver hitch sport hoist, facilitates rotational motion of the suspended load. This rotational functionality addresses the inherent challenges of maneuvering a heavy carcass right into a exact place, corresponding to aligning it with the car mattress. With out a swivel, the operator is pressured to manually rotate the complete hoist construction, which is usually impractical and may place undue stress on the hitch connection. For instance, think about loading a deer right into a pickup truck on uneven terrain; the swivel permits the hunter to compensate for the angle of the truck relative to the carcass, simplifying the method and minimizing pressure. The significance of this characteristic resides in its enhancement of each security and effectivity throughout sport retrieval.
The sensible utility of the swivel extends past preliminary loading. Throughout subject dressing, the power to rotate the carcass permits for simpler entry to totally different sections of the animal, bettering hygiene and simplifying the method. Equally, when weighing the sport animal with a dangling scale, the swivel prevents the load from swinging uncontrollably, guaranteeing a extra correct studying. In essence, the swivel transforms a probably cumbersome job right into a extra managed and manageable operation. The design of the swivel mechanism itself is a key issue; strong bearings and a safe locking system are important for dependable and secure operation beneath heavy masses. The absence of a locking mechanism can introduce undesirable rotation, significantly in windy circumstances, creating a possible hazard.
In abstract, the swivel perform is an integral element of a well-designed receiver hitch sport hoist, straight impacting its usability and security. It addresses the sensible challenges of maneuvering heavy sport within the subject, streamlining the loading, dressing, and weighing processes. Whereas seemingly a minor element, the swivel perform contributes considerably to the general effectivity and user-friendliness of the tools, justifying its presence as an ordinary characteristic in lots of fashions. The absence of a sturdy and dependable swivel mechanism can diminish the worth of the hoist, growing the bodily calls for and potential dangers related to sport retrieval.

8. Security Mechanisms
Security mechanisms are integral to the design and performance of any receiver hitch sport hoist, straight influencing the person’s well-being and the safety of the lifted load. The potential vitality saved in a suspended sport animal poses a major hazard if uncontrolled. Due to this fact, the presence and effectiveness of security mechanisms aren’t merely fascinating options however important elements that mitigate threat. These mechanisms vary from easy locking pins to stylish braking programs, every designed to forestall particular varieties of failure and preserve management throughout the lifting and loading course of. The absence or malfunction of those mechanisms can lead to sudden load drops, tools failure, or extreme harm. For example, a hoist missing a dependable locking mechanism on its winch is susceptible to uncontrolled cable spooling, probably dropping the sport animal and inflicting hurt to anybody within the neighborhood.
Concerns for implementing strong security mechanisms embody the load capability of the hoist, the supposed use atmosphere, and the talent stage of the operator. Overload safety, corresponding to shear pins or strain aid valves, prevents the hoist from being subjected to forces exceeding its design limits. Anti-rollback mechanisms, corresponding to ratchet programs or self-locking winches, forestall the unintended decreasing of the load. Safe attachment factors, using strong locking pins and security chains, decrease the danger of the hoist detaching from the car’s receiver hitch. Repeatedly inspecting these security mechanisms for put on, harm, or corrosion is essential for sustaining their effectiveness. Failure to carry out routine upkeep can compromise their performance and negate their supposed security advantages. In a sensible instance, rust accumulating on a winch’s ratchet system can impede its locking perform, resulting in a catastrophic failure beneath load.
In abstract, security mechanisms are non-negotiable components of a receiver hitch sport hoist. Their correct design, implementation, and upkeep are paramount for minimizing threat and guaranteeing secure operation. Whereas components corresponding to load capability and ease of use are necessary, the presence and performance of security mechanisms ought to be prioritized when deciding on and using a sport hoist. An intensive understanding of those mechanisms, coupled with diligent inspection and upkeep practices, contributes considerably to a safer searching expertise and protects each the person and the sport animal from potential hurt. Often Requested Questions
The next questions and solutions tackle frequent inquiries and misconceptions concerning receiver hitch sport hoists, offering readability on their operation, security, and suitability for varied functions.
Query 1: What receiver hitch class is required for a receiver hitch sport hoist?
Most receiver hitch sport hoists are designed for Class III or Class IV receiver hitches, which have a 2-inch receiver opening. Utilizing a hoist with a smaller hitch class can lead to instability and potential failure.
Query 2: How is the load capability of a receiver hitch sport hoist decided?
The load capability is decided by the producer based mostly on the structural energy of the supplies and the design of the hoist. Exceeding the required load capability can compromise the hoist’s integrity and result in accidents.
Query 3: Are receiver hitch sport hoists suitable with all automobiles?
Compatibility depends upon the car’s receiver hitch class and its weight-carrying capability. It’s essential to make sure that the hoist is suitable with the car’s specs to forestall harm or unsafe circumstances.
Query 4: What security precautions ought to be noticed when utilizing a receiver hitch sport hoist?
Security precautions embody verifying the load capability, guaranteeing correct hitch attachment, utilizing security chains or straps, and avoiding operation on uneven terrain. Common inspection of the hoist for put on or harm can be important.
Query 5: How ought to a receiver hitch sport hoist be saved when not in use?
The hoist ought to be saved in a dry location, protected against the weather, and with all elements correctly secured. Disassembly and compact storage are advisable for fashions designed with these options.
Query 6: Can a receiver hitch sport hoist be used for functions aside from lifting sport animals?
Whereas designed primarily for lifting sport animals, a receiver hitch sport hoist can be utilized for different lifting duties inside its load capability and design limitations. Nevertheless, customers should train warning and be sure that the hoist is appropriate for the supposed goal.

Important Receiver Hitch Sport Hoist Utilization Suggestions
The efficient and secure utilization of a receiver hitch sport hoist necessitates adherence to established greatest practices. The following pointers, derived from skilled suggestions and subject expertise, are essential for optimizing efficiency and minimizing dangers related to sport retrieval.
Tip 1: Confirm Load Capability Exceedance Prevention: Affirm that the load of the sport animal, together with any hooked up equipment (gambrel, scale), doesn’t exceed the hoist’s rated load capability. Overloading compromises the structural integrity of the hoist and poses important security hazards.
Tip 2: Safe Hitch Connection Assurance: Make sure the receiver hitch pin is correctly inserted and secured to forestall detachment of the hoist throughout operation. Double-check the locking mechanism and think about using a supplemental security chain for added safety.
Tip 3: Degree Terrain Operational Stipulations: Function the hoist on stage floor each time doable to keep up stability and forestall uneven weight distribution. If stage floor is unattainable, use leveling blocks or regulate the car’s place to reduce inclination.
Tip 4: Managed Lifting Velocity Implementation: Make use of a sluggish and managed lifting pace to keep away from sudden jolts or swaying of the sport animal. Gradual elevation minimizes stress on the hoist elements and enhances operator management.
Tip 5: Environmental Consciousness and Adjustment: Be cognizant of wind circumstances and regulate the hoist’s place or stabilize the load as wanted. Robust winds can create important instability and enhance the danger of accidents. Safe free clothes and equipment to keep away from entanglement.
Tip 6: Pre-Operational Inspection Protocol: Conduct an intensive pre-operational inspection of the hoist, together with cables, pulleys, welds, and locking mechanisms. Determine and tackle any indicators of damage, harm, or corrosion earlier than commencing lifting operations. Substitute any compromised elements promptly.
Tip 7: Strategic Carcass Positioning: Strategically place the sport animal for balanced weight distribution throughout lifting. Keep away from lifting from a single level each time doable, as this could create extreme stress on particular elements and enhance the danger of tipping. Make the most of a gambrel to distribute the load evenly.
Adherence to those suggestions enhances security, prolongs tools lifespan, and maximizes the effectiveness of the receiver hitch sport hoist in varied subject circumstances. Correct approach minimizes the inherent dangers related to lifting heavy masses and contributes to accountable sport retrieval practices.
